The Minister has stated that, unlike in 2012, the ESM is no longer the only option we can use to recover the money provided to recapitalise our banks. Investors are again willing to invest in Irish banks, and the market value of our investments has improved accordingly. In Europe, a strategic approach tends to deliver. The Minister for Finance has said that he intends to keep open the option of retrospective recapitalisation, with the timing of any application to be decided in due course.
